Tom Hanks extends Broadway run in 'Lucky Guy'
Two-time Academy Award-winner Tom Hanks has extended his run in the Broadway play "Lucky Guy" through July 3, producers announced.
Tom Hanks talks Nora Ephron at 'Lucky Guy' opening on Broadway
Actor Tom Hanks said he missed his close friend Nora Ephron at the opening of "Lucky Guy," the play the late scribe wrote and which marks Hanks' Broadway debut.
